Alexandre Ziegler, Ambassador of France to India, formally inaugurated Michelin India’s Research and Development Laboratory in Manesar, Haryana.
With an annual R&D budget of more than Euros 700 million, Michelin has over 6,000 employees engaged in research, development and process engineering at Technology Centers in Europe, North America and Asia. The sprawling 3800-square-meter Materials test laboratory at Manesar is an essential resource, providing support to the Michelin Technology Center in Gurgaon. This Technology Center is focused on radial truck and bus tyre R&D and provides technical support to the company’s manufacturing facilities in Chennai, China and Thailand.
